Saw it today - 4PM showing at Collossus.
A healthy mix of War Of The Worlds (without the happy ending), Independence Day (without the happy ending), and very much Cloverfield.

A good movie as long as you are in it for the excitement - this is no Avatar, but it is not a bad way to waste some time. We enjoyed it, taking it for what it is and not looking for more.
Recommended, provided you do not tend to be too critical. Take it just for fun and amazing special effects, and you will enjoy.
